Q. Explain why does heated air expand?
Answer:-
Temperature is habitually defined as the average thermal energy of the substance at hand. Therefore the hotter a substance is the additional thermal energy it has. For the majority substances the statistical mechanics formula (3/2) kT works fine. In the previous formula k is the Boltzmann constant and T is the absolute temperature.
As thermal energy enlarge the molecules of a substance move faster. These molecules strike other molecules faster and harder and bounce away from collisions faster and harder. With no container to limit its shape a gas will merely expand. Were a container show the pressure of the gas in the container would increase.
